    SRV and his mentor...so effortless. I’ve always said, you can close your eyes and know when SRV is playing. This video proves it...his sound!
    David Bowie’s Let’s Dance - Knew it was SRV playing although David did not credit him. That was very early SRV days but, I was already a fan. David lost a fan after the video was released and Bowie is seen fake-playing SRV’s solo. It wasn’t until SRV fandom grew and people picked up that he was playing on the track. Bowie NEVER acknowledge SRV nor, why he excluded him.
